Cheesy Potato Bake(Microwave)
A creamy, cheesy potato bake with succotash, perfect for a comforting meal or side dish, easily prepared in advance and heated quickly in the microwave.
Ingredients
- 11 oz. condensed Cheddar cheese soup ⓘ
- 2 cups vegetable base
- 10 oz. frozen succotash
Instructions
- Line two 1-quart casserole dishes with plastic wrap.
- In a large bowl, stir the condensed Cheddar cheese soup until smooth.
- Stir in the vegetable base and succotash until blended.
- Add potato nuggets; toss to coat.
- Divide the mixture among the lined casseroles.
- Fold plastic wrap over the mixture; seal tightly.
- Cover with lids and freeze until firm.
- Pop the frozen potato mixture out of the dishes.
- Wrap the dishes with foil; seal with freezer tape.
- Return to the freezer.
- To heat one frozen casserole, peel off all wrapping.
- Place the potato mixture in a 1-quart casserole dish.
- Cover with a lid and microwave on high for 5 minutes.
- Rotate the casserole.
- Reduce microwave power to 50%.
- Microwave for an additional 15 minutes or until hot, stirring gently once during heating.
Tips & Substitutions
For a creamier texture, consider adding a splash of milk or cream to the cheddar cheese soup. You can substitute the frozen succotash with California Blend Veggies for a different flavor profile. If you prefer a crunchy topping, sprinkle some breadcrumbs or crushed crackers before microwaving. Ensure the potato nuggets are evenly distributed for consistent heating.

Storage & Reheating
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the freezer for up to three months. To reheat, follow the original microwave instructions, ensuring to stir halfway through for even heating. If using a conventional oven, bake at 350°F for about 30 minutes or until heated through.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use fresh vegetables instead of frozen succotash?
Yes, fresh vegetables can be used; just ensure they are cooked beforehand to soften them. This will help them blend well with the cheese soup and potatoes, maintaining the dish's overall texture.
How do I know when the casserole is heated through?
The casserole is ready when it's steaming hot throughout. A food thermometer can help; the internal temperature should reach 165°F. Stirring once during heating ensures even warmth.
Can I prepare this dish ahead of time?
Absolutely! Prepare the casserole in advance, seal it tightly, and freeze. This makes it an excellent option for meal prep or gatherings, allowing for easy reheating when needed.
